Abstract

The utility model discloses a hand-wearing type intelligent mobile phone, which comprises a bracelet and a mobile phone, wherein the bracelet comprises an adjustable wrist strap and a main body, the main body comprises a connecting frame, a main board, a powerful magnet and a bottom shell, a first clamping groove is formed in the main board, a first clamping groove opening corresponding to the first clamping groove is formed in the connecting frame, a first positioner and a processor are arranged in the main body, and the first positioner and the processor are electrically connected with the main board; the wrist strap comprises a main strap ring and an auxiliary strap ring, a plurality of buckling holes are formed in the main strap ring, buckling pieces corresponding to the buckling holes are convexly arranged on the outer side of one end, far away from the connecting frame, of the auxiliary strap ring, and the buckling pieces are buckled and fixed on the buckling holes; the mobile phone comprises a frame, a main board and a rear shell, wherein a magnetic suction plate and a second positioner which is in wireless connection with the first positioner are arranged in the mobile phone, and the second positioner is electrically connected with the main board. The wrist strap can be worn and fixed on the wrist through the wrist strap with the adjustable length, the current position of the mobile phone can be positioned through the wrist strap, the lost or forgotten mobile phone can be quickly found, and the loss is avoided.

Detailed Description
For the purpose of making the technical solution and advantages of the present utility model more apparent, the present utility model will be further described in detail below with reference to the accompanying drawings and examples of implementation. Referring to fig. 1 to 4, an embodiment of the present utility model provides a hand-worn smart phone, comprising a wristband 1 and a phone 2, the wristband 1 comprising an adjustable wristband 12 and a main body 11, the wristband 12 being mounted and fixed on the main body 11,
the main body 11 comprises a connecting frame 111, a motherboard, a powerful magnet and a bottom shell 112, wherein the bottom shell 112 is nested and fixed at the lower end of the connecting frame 111, the powerful magnet is arranged in the main body 11, a first clamping groove is formed in the motherboard, a first clamping notch 1111 corresponding to the first clamping groove is formed in the connecting frame 111, a first positioner and a processor are arranged in the main body 11, and the first positioner and the processor are electrically connected with the motherboard; the first positioner is used for automatically positioning the current position of the bracelet 1 and is in communication connection with the second positioner in the mobile phone 2 to determine the current specific position of the mobile phone 2; the processor is used for processing voice information and control signals input by a user and sending out signal reminding of the position of the mobile phone 2; the powerful magnet is used for being adsorbed and fixed with a magnetic suction plate in the mobile phone 2, and the mobile phone 2 is fixed on the bracelet 1, so that the mobile phone 2 can be worn on a wrist;
the wrist strap 12 comprises a main strap ring 121 and a secondary strap ring 122, the main strap ring 121 and the secondary strap ring 122 are fixedly connected with the connecting frame 111, a plurality of buckling holes 1211 are formed in the main strap ring 121, buckling pieces 1221 corresponding to the buckling holes 1211 are convexly arranged on the outer side of one end, far away from the connecting frame 111, of the secondary strap ring 122, and the buckling pieces 1221 are fixedly buckled on the buckling holes 1211; the buckling piece 1221 is buckled and fixed with the buckling hole 1211, and the buckling piece 1221 is buckled and fixed on the buckling hole 1211 corresponding to the length of the wrist strap 12 to be adjusted, so that the aim of adjusting the length of the wrist strap 12 is fulfilled, the size change of wrists of different users is adapted, the length of the wrist strap 12 is convenient to adjust, and the buckling piece 1221 is not easy to loosen;
the mobile phone 2 comprises a frame 21, a main board and a rear shell 22, wherein the rear shell 22 is nested and fixed at the rear end of the frame 21, a magnetic suction plate and a second positioner which is in wireless connection with the first positioner are arranged in the mobile phone 2, and the second positioner is electrically connected with the main board; the second locator is used for being connected with first locator wireless, fixes the current position of cell-phone 2, and the magnetism suction plate is used for adsorbing fixedly with powerful magnet in the main part 11, fixes cell-phone 2 on bracelet 1 for cell-phone 2 can wear on the wrist.
It can be understood that the main body 11 can be internally provided with an electronic SIM card, and is in communication connection with the SIM card of the mobile phone 2, and is in communication connection with a second locator in the mobile phone 2 through a first locator to directly locate the current position of the bracelet 1, so as to determine the current specific position of the mobile phone 2; or the physical SIM card is inserted and fixed in the first card slot through the first card slot 1111, and communication connection is established with the SIM card of the mobile phone 2, so that the current specific position of the mobile phone 2 is determined through the bracelet 1.
As can be appreciated, when the mobile phone 2 is not adsorbed and fixed on the bracelet 1, the mobile phone 2 is lost or forgotten somewhere (far away), a communication signal is initiated through a first locator arranged in the bracelet 1, and communication connection is established with a second locator arranged in the mobile phone 2, so that the lost or forgotten mobile phone 2 is positioned at a specific position; when the mobile phone 2 is adsorbed and fixed on the bracelet 1, the mobile phone 2 is forgotten somewhere (the distance is relatively short, generally in a room or at home), the user can repeatedly call the voice information which is input in advance and is used for searching the mobile phone 2, a processor in the bracelet 1 receives and processes the voice information, and then sends out voice reminding and high-frequency vibration, so that the user can conveniently and rapidly find the forgotten mobile phone 2.
In another embodiment, the connection frame 111 is provided with a bump 1112; the bump 1112 is used to avoid damage to the components of the bracelet 1 and the rear case 22 of the mobile phone 2 due to excessive magnetic attraction in the moment when the bracelet 1 is fixed to the mobile phone 2.
In another embodiment, the rear shell 22 is concavely provided with an arc-shaped groove 221 corresponding to the protrusion block 1112; the arc-shaped groove 221 is used for quickly positioning and adsorbing the bracelet 1, limiting the position of the protruding block 1112 and preventing the bracelet 1 from loosening or even falling off.
In another embodiment, the number of the protrusions 1112 and the number of the arc-shaped grooves 221 are four, and the four protrusions 1112 are respectively disposed at four corners of the connection frame 111; the four protruding blocks 1112 and the four arc-shaped grooves 221 are arranged to ensure the balance stability of the bracelet 1 and the mobile phone 2 when the bracelet 1 and the mobile phone 2 are fixedly adsorbed, enhance the adsorption stability and further limit the positions of the protruding blocks 1112.
In another embodiment, two assembling parts 1113 are provided on the connection frame 111, the two assembling parts 1113 are respectively mounted and fixed on two opposite sides of the connection frame 111, and the main belt ring 121 and the sub belt ring 122 are respectively detachably mounted on the two assembling parts 1113; the assembling portion 1113 is used for detachably mounting the main band 121 and the sub-band 122, and a user can replace the bands as needed while recycling the main band 121 and the sub-band 122.
In another embodiment, the clip 1221 is mushroom spike-shaped, and the outer diameter of the head of the clip 1221 is larger than the inner diameter of the clip hole 1211; the outer diameter of the head of the fastening piece 1221 is larger than the inner diameter of the fastening hole 1211, so that the fastening piece 1221 is not easy to fall off from the fastening hole 1211, and the stability of the wearing bracelet 1 is enhanced.
In another embodiment, the secondary belt 122 is provided with a waist-shaped hole 1222, the width of the waist-shaped hole 1222 is larger than that of the primary belt 121, the waist-shaped hole 1222 is arranged at one side of the fastener 1221 away from the tail end of the secondary belt 122, and the primary belt 121 is nested on the waist-shaped hole 1222; the waist-shaped holes 1222 are used for nesting and stabilizing the main belt ring 121, so that the main belt ring 121 is prevented from loosening and falling off, and the stability of the wearing bracelet 1 is further enhanced; the waist-shaped hole 1222 is provided to have a width larger than that of the main belt ring 121 in order to enable the main belt ring 121 to be smoothly inserted and removed.
In another embodiment, the main belt ring 121 and the auxiliary belt ring 122 are provided with ventilation holes 123; the ventilation holes 123 are used for ventilation and air permeation, so that bad ventilation and air permeation effects are avoided when the wrist is sweated or wet, and the wrist strap 12 is adhered to the wrist.
In another embodiment, the main body 11 further includes a display screen 113 and a knob 114, the display screen 113 is nested and fixed at the upper end of the connection frame 111, the knob 114 is mounted on the connection frame 111, and the display screen 113 is electrically connected with the motherboard; the display screen 113 is used for displaying information such as time, positioning, electric quantity and the like of the bracelet 1, and the touch control bracelet 1 and the mobile phone 2 are in communication connection; the knob 114 is used for adjusting the brightness of the display screen 113 so as to adapt to different light environments and improve the use comfort of a user.
In another embodiment, a sealing ring 115 is disposed on the main body 11, and the sealing ring 115 is disposed at the joint of the display screen 113, the bottom shell 112 and the connection frame 111; the seal ring 115 is used to enhance the tightness of the main body 11, so that the normal operation of the bracelet 1 is not affected even when the bracelet is subjected to water, sweat or other humid environments, and meanwhile, the components in the main body 11 are protected, and the service life is prolonged.
